Understanding K-Cup Machines

K-Cup machines, powered by Keurig, brewed single servings of coffee, tea, hot chocolate, and other beverages in a matter of minutes. These machines use disposable pods filled with ground coffee or other beverage concentrates, simplifying the brewing process and minimizing clean-up.

Key Features to Consider When Choosing a K-Cup Machine

Before investing in a K-Cup machine, consider the following features that can significantly impact your coffee-brewing experience:

Size and Design

The size and design of a K-cup machine is often dictated by your kitchen space and personal style. Some machines are compact and designed for small spaces, making them ideal for offices or apartments, while others boast a more substantial footprint with additional functionality.

Brew Size Options

Different K-Cup machines offer various brew size options. Some machines allow you to select a smaller cup for a more concentrated brew or a larger cup for those who prefer a milder taste. Look for machines that provide flexibility regarding cup sizes.

Water Reservoir Capacity

Machines with larger water reservoirs mean less frequent refilling, which is especially convenient for popular morning coffee rush hours. A larger reservoir can save time and streamline your coffee-making routine.

Heating Time

The heating time of a K-cup machine can vary significantly between models. While most machines heat water in under a minute, some high-end models can brew coffee in just seconds. If speed is a top priority, consider investing in a model known for quick heating times.

Ease of Cleaning

Cleaning is often an overlooked aspect of coffee brewing. Choose a machine with removable parts or features that simplify the cleaning process, such as descaling alerts or a dishwasher-safe drip tray.

Custom Brew Strength

Some modern K-cup machines allow users to customize brew strength. This feature is perfect for individuals who prefer a bolder or lighter cup of coffee and want to experiment with different tastes.

What is a K-Cup machine?

A K-Cup machine, also known as a single-serve coffee maker, is a device that brews coffee from pre-packaged pods called K-Cups. These K-Cups contain coffee grounds, and they come in a variety of flavors and brands. The machine uses a simple process: you insert a K-Cup into the machine, select your desired cup size, and then the machine forces hot water through the pod to produce a freshly brewed cup of coffee in just a few minutes.

These machines are designed for convenience and ease of use, making them ideal for individuals who may not have the time or desire to brew a full pot of coffee. Some models also offer features such as programmable settings, built-in grinders, and hot water options for tea or other beverages, adding to their versatility in the kitchen.

Are K-Cup machines environmentally friendly?

K-Cup machines have faced criticism regarding their environmental impact, primarily due to the single-use nature of K-Cups. Many K-Cups are made from plastic that isn’t biodegradable and can contribute to landfill waste. However, some brands have made strides toward sustainability by offering recyclable or biodegradable K-Cups, which can minimize their ecological footprint.

Additionally, many K-Cup machines allow users to use a reusable pod, which can be filled with their choice of coffee grounds. This option reduces waste since you can use the same pod multiple times, allowing the user to choose coffee from various sources while also making a more environmentally conscious choice.

How often should I clean my K-Cup machine?

Regular cleaning of your K-Cup machine is essential to ensure optimal performance and to prolong its lifespan. It’s advisable to clean the machine every three to six months, depending on your frequency of use and the mineral content of your water. Build-up from minerals and coffee oils can affect the taste of the brew and lead to clogs in the machine if not addressed regularly.

Most K-Cup machines come with a cleaning process outlined in the owner’s manual. Generally, this includes descaling the machine to remove mineral deposits and washing the removable parts such as the drip tray and water reservoir. Performing these tasks will help maintain the flavor of your coffee and ensure the machine operates smoothly.

Can I use my own coffee in a K-Cup machine?

Yes, you can use your own coffee in a K-Cup machine by utilizing a reusable K-Cup pod. These pods are designed to be filled with your preferred coffee grounds, allowing you to customize your brew while saving on the cost typically associated with purchasing pre-packaged K-Cups. This option not only allows for a more personalized coffee experience but can also significantly reduce waste.

Be sure to choose the right grind size for your coffee when using a reusable pod, as a finer grind may lead to blockage, affecting the brewing process. Experimenting with different coffee brands and combinations ensures you can enjoy a unique blend tailored to your specific taste preferences.
